Strategy structure of the PAA programme

The Positive ADHD Attitude approach uses years of research and theory development to identify behaviours that negatively affect people with ADHD. It uses developmental, behavioral and systems/people interaction theory to replace these with positive forward moving alternatives. It uses clear routines, behavioral boundaries, effective communication, modeling of mutual respect, self-regulation strategies etc. to improve the control of ADHD behaviours, boost self-esteem and calm the family/living environment and/or ODD. This can be done through parenting changes or through motivating the young person directly. It is about motivating people to choose positive behavioral options by understanding and accepting ADHD behaviours and thinking differences.

The formal program material is delivered over 4 to 8 weeks in hourly (±) weekly or fortnightly sessions and is originally based on the New Forest Parenting Programme based on the south coast of England. The strategies are ordered within the PAA program to address certain ADHD relevant processes over the whole contact period. This is done at your pace so we can concentrate on areas that are problematic and mention more briefly those you feel are under your control.
